Output 454339561d3e24404fa960aa2705b9f801c77f12645e028a1fe1bf0a879132ee:5

value
11749400
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3297cbde319e2ef776004b55a359a7a59423175a OP_EQUALVERIFY OP_CHECKSIG
address
15cWdb5Cq4vQa1JJsatdgV6AKJhX3JF4kC
transaction
454339561d3e24404fa960aa2705b9f801c77f12645e028a1fe1bf0a879132ee
spent
true